--- Comment #11 from Shantanu <[email protected]> ---
@Paul, I believe your assessment is incorrect. The length of the document is
not a contributing factor to the issue. For example, consider the following
case:

misspellingxxx misspellingxxx admet misspellingxxx misspellingxxx
misspellingxxx misspellingxxx misspellingxxx misspellingxxx misspellingxxx
misspellingxxx misspellingxxx misspellingxxx misspellingxxx misspellingxxx
misspellingxxx

If you click "Close" immediately after the first "Correct All", the result will
be:

misspelling misspelling admet misspellingxxx misspellingxxx misspellingxxx
misspellingxxx misspellingxxx misspellingxxx misspellingxxx misspellingxxx
misspellingxxx misspellingxxx misspellingxxx misspellingxxx misspellingxxx

Only the first two words are corrected, while the remaining errors after
"admet" remain unchanged. 

misspelling misspelling admit misspelling misspelling misspelling misspelling
misspelling misspelling misspelling misspelling misspelling misspelling
misspelling misspelling misspelling

If you require the correct output (mentioned above), you must also correct the
word "admet." Exiting the spelling dialogue box prematurely is not an option,
and this behavior constitutes a bug.
